ETH Surpasses One Million Lifetime Developers as Solana Ecosystem Sees Rapid Growth
Ethereum has reached a historic milestone in developer activity, becoming the first blockchain to surpass one million lifetime contributors. According to Electric Capital's data, Ethereum had 31,869 active developers over the reporting period and added 16,181 new developers in the first nine months of 2025.
The Solana ecosystem saw significant growth, with an 83% year-over-year increase in active developers, reaching 17,708. However, the Solana Foundation disputes Electric Capital's methodology, claiming that approximately 7,800 active developers are missing from the count.
Bitcoin ranked third with 11,036 active developers and 7,494 new contributors in 2025. Most Bitcoin development focuses on protocol-level infrastructure rather than application-layer projects.
